I want to figure out how to determine what the air temperature would be out of a swamp cooler if the RH of incoming air is 70 and the temp is 90 F. Saturation efficiency of the cooler is 95%. I think it is accurate to read the dry bulb temp off the chart, but want to know how to do a water mass balance and what other specifying information would be needed to be given to a vendor, the given conditions.

Otherwise you can do this way.
One lb of water requires 1000 btu to evaporate and the process is isenthalpic. You know initial enthalpy. Check how much heat is required to evaporate x lb of water (you should know x). Use the equation Q = 1.08 x cfm x (T2-T1) to know the temperature.
